15757753770 发表于 2016-12-11 15:54:45

设置鼠标光标

设置鼠标光标

#include <windows.h>
#include <shellapi.h>
#include <winuser.h>
#include <atlstr.h>
#pragma comment(lib, "User32.lib")

ShowCursor(false); //设置鼠标光标不可见

ShowCursor(true); //设置鼠标光标可见


HCURSOR   hcur   =   ::GetCursor(); //得到当前鼠标图形

HCURSOR m_cursor= LoadCursor(NULL,IDC_NO);
SetCursor(m_cursor); //设置当前鼠标图形


/*
IDC_APPSTARTING 标准的箭头和小沙漏
IDC_ARROW 标准的箭头
IDC_CROSS 十字光标
IDC_HELP 标准的箭头和问号
IDC_IBEAM 工字光标
IDC_NO 禁止圈
IDC_SIZEALL 四向箭头指向东、西、南、北
IDC_SIZENESW 双箭头指向东北和西南
IDC_SIZENS 双箭头指向南北
IDC_SIZENWSE 双箭头指向西北和东南
IDC_SIZEWE 双箭头指向东西
IDC_UPARROW 垂直箭头
IDC_WAIT 沙漏*/

页: [1]
查看完整版本: 设置鼠标光标